Mariah Carey, Pat Benatar, Questlove Set For Macy's Parade

Follow CBSMIAMI.COM: Facebook | Twitter

NEW YORK (AP) — Mariah Carey, Questlove from the Roots, the cast of "Sesame Street," Pat Benatar and Neil Giraldo will be among the stars celebrating at Macy's Thanksgiving Day Parade in New York City.

Cirque du Soleil, Trey Songz, Prince Royce, Jordin Sparks, Shawn Mendes and Jennifer Nettles will also participate in the 89th annual parade on Nov. 26th, Macy's announced Monday.

Train, Daughtry, Jake Owen, Andra Day, Andy Grammer and MercyMe will also be part of the lineup.

The special will air at 9 a.m. Eastern on NBC's "Today" show.

Other participants include Panic! At the Disco, Plain White T's, Rachel Platten and Miss America 2016 Betty Cantrell.

Broadway will be represented by "Fiddler on the Roof," ''Finding Neverland," ''The King & I," ''On Your Feet!" and "Something Rotten!" Spectators will get a peek at NBC's "The Wiz Live!"
